When to Call an Emergency Electrician in Brockville

An electrical issue becomes an emergency when it presents an immediate risk of shock, fire, equipment damage, loss of essential safety systems, or damage to the building. Not every tripped breaker requires an after-hours call, but repeated trips or a breaker that will not reset deserves professional attention.

Call for urgent electrical service if you notice burning plastic, smoke, sparks, buzzing from a panel or outlet, discoloration around electrical equipment, or heat coming from switches, receptacles, cords, or the panel. These signs can point to a loose connection, overloaded circuit, damaged wiring, or a failing device. Turning the breaker off may reduce the immediate risk, but it does not correct the underlying cause.

A partial power loss can also be urgent, especially if it affects your furnace, well pump, sump pump, refrigerator, medical equipment, security system, or business operations. In rural areas around Brockville and Leeds & Grenville, a loss of power to a well pump can quickly become a no-water issue. A failed sump pump circuit during heavy rain can put a basement at risk. These are situations where electrical and mechanical systems often need to be assessed together.

Water and electricity are another serious combination. Do not touch electrical equipment that is wet, standing in water, or located near an active leak. A damaged service mast, downed wire, or storm-damaged outdoor electrical equipment should also be treated as a hazard. Keep people away from the area and contact the utility provider if public lines or meters appear affected.

What to Do Before Help Arrives

Your actions before an electrician arrives can prevent a difficult situation from becoming more dangerous. Do not remove panel covers, pull apart outlets, or attempt to repair damaged wiring yourself. Even a circuit that appears off may have energized components nearby.

If you can reach the electrical panel without entering a wet or hazardous area, turn off the affected breaker. If you are unsure which breaker controls the problem or the panel itself is hot, buzzing, wet, or showing signs of damage, leave it alone. Keep family members, tenants, customers, and pets away from the affected area.

For a fire, smoke, or an immediate threat to life, leave the building and call 911. An electrical fire should not be handled with water. For a suspected gas issue, leave the property and follow the gas utility’s emergency instructions before arranging electrical service.

When you call, be ready to describe what you see and when it started. Mention whether there has been recent storm activity, construction, a plumbing leak, a flooded basement, a power outage, or new equipment added to the circuit. This information helps the electrician arrive prepared and focus the diagnostic work.

Problems That Often Need Urgent Electrical Service

A breaker keeps tripping

A breaker trips to protect the wiring from overloads, short circuits, and ground faults. One trip after running too many appliances may be straightforward. A breaker that trips immediately after resetting, trips repeatedly, or controls equipment that is essential to the property needs further investigation.

The cause may be a damaged appliance, a loose connection, water intrusion, deteriorated wiring, or a circuit that is simply carrying more load than it was designed to handle. Older homes are particularly likely to have circuits that no longer match how the space is used today. A finished basement, home office, workshop, electric vehicle charger, or renovated kitchen can change electrical demands significantly.

Flickering lights or unusual outlet behavior

Flickering lights are sometimes caused by a loose bulb, but widespread flickering, lights that brighten and dim, or outlets that stop working can indicate a larger issue. Problems with a neutral connection, service equipment, panel components, or branch wiring can cause inconsistent power. These conditions can damage electronics and create a heat hazard if ignored.

Pay close attention if lights change brightness when a large appliance starts, such as a heat pump, dryer, well pump, or refrigerator. The electrician may need to assess the appliance circuit, panel capacity, connections, and the incoming electrical service. The right repair depends on where the voltage issue originates.

A wet panel, flooded space, or plumbing leak near wiring

Electrical equipment exposed to water should be inspected before it is placed back into service. Moisture can corrode connections, compromise insulation, and leave behind damage that is not visible from the outside. This is especially relevant after a sump pump failure, burst pipe, appliance leak, roof leak, or basement flood.

A coordinated contractor can be valuable in this situation because the water source and the electrical damage may be connected. The leak needs to be stopped, the area made safe, and affected electrical components assessed before normal operation resumes. No power to a well pump, sump pump, or heating equipment

When essential equipment loses power, the best response depends on whether the failure is electrical, mechanical, or both. A well pump may have an electrical supply issue, a failed pressure switch, a pump problem, or a control issue. A furnace or heat pump may lose power because of a tripped breaker, but the cause could also be within the unit.

Avoid repeatedly resetting breakers to force equipment back on. Repeated resets can worsen damage if there is a short circuit or failing motor. An electrician can test the circuit and connections safely, then determine whether another trade or a combined repair approach is required.

What a Qualified Electrician Will Check

Emergency electrical work is not guesswork. A licensed electrician starts by making the area safe, then traces the problem through the circuit, equipment, panel, and service as needed. That may include testing breakers, checking voltage, inspecting connections for heat damage, looking for water intrusion, and confirming that grounding and bonding are functioning correctly.

The repair may be as focused as replacing a damaged receptacle or correcting a loose connection. In other cases, the proper solution may involve a new dedicated circuit, panel repair, service upgrade, replacement of damaged outdoor equipment, or correction of wiring that no longer meets the needs of the property. A practical recommendation should explain the immediate repair, the reason it failed, and any upgrade that would prevent a repeat problem.

For commercial properties, electrical emergencies can affect refrigeration, point-of-sale systems, lighting, production equipment, tenant spaces, and life-safety functions. The priority is to restore safe operation while documenting the issue clearly for owners, property managers, or contractors. Temporary measures may sometimes be appropriate, but only when they are safe and followed by a planned permanent repair.

Avoid the Quick Fix That Creates a Bigger Problem

Extension cords, power bars, oversized breakers, and repeated breaker resets are common attempts to keep things running. They can also hide the warning signs of an overloaded or damaged circuit. A breaker should never be replaced with a larger size simply to stop nuisance trips unless the wiring, load, and equipment have been properly evaluated.

The same applies to generators. A portable generator must be connected safely, with the correct transfer equipment where required. Feeding power backward through a receptacle is dangerous for occupants, the home, and utility workers. If outages are a recurring concern, a professionally planned backup-power system can keep critical loads such as heat, refrigeration, well pumps, sump pumps, and selected lighting operating safely.

Plan the Repair After the Emergency

Once the immediate hazard is corrected, take the opportunity to ask what would make the system more dependable. The answer may be simple, such as replacing worn devices or moving a high-load appliance to its own circuit. It may also involve panel capacity, surge protection, outdoor receptacles, generator readiness, or electrical planning for a renovation.

The most useful emergency call does more than get the lights back on. It gives you a clear picture of what failed, what was repaired, and what your property needs to stay safe the next time weather, water, age, or added electrical demand puts the system under pressure.
